The Three Children of St. Paul Island, Alaska is a photo taken by photographers Gray & Hereford in the late 1880s. The children's names are not given. Look up St. Paul Island to see just how far out from Mainland Alaska it is. Repository: US National Archives

I wanted to share this photo of DuBois Copyright Free & CC Image Cabinet with the community. Location: St. Paul Island, Alaska. Date: ca. 1885 - 1889.
